The section modules-outside-of-riotbase actually has a label, so you can access it with the @ref command.
[external modules](@ref modules-outside-of-riotbase) creates a link to html/creating-modules.html#modules-outside-of-riotbase. Your solution would not work on a local machine. The full link for me locally is file://wsl.localhost/Ubuntu-22.04/home/cbuec/riot-xipfs/RIOT/doc/doxygen/html/creating-modules.html#modules-outside-of-riotbase.

Contribution description
Currently the pkg documentation @ https://doc.riot-os.org/group__pkg.html has a link that is supposed to point to https://doc.riot-os.org/creating-modules.html#modules-outside-of-riotbase but on the Doxygen Output it simply creates a dead (and confusing) link to https://doc.riot-os.org/src/creating-modules.html#modules-outside-of-riotbase.
Simply replacing it with the full link should cover both people using the doxygen documentation and people checking out the doc.txt itself.
